  In the world of cryptocurrencies, Bitcoin remains the most popular and widely recognized digital currency. As the value of Bitcoin continues to rise, more individuals are investing in it, leading to an increase in the number of Bitcoin wallets. However, with the growing number of Bitcoin wallets, it has become increasingly challenging to identify the owner of a specific Bitcoin wallet. This article aims to provide a comprehensive guide on how to find out the owner of a Bitcoin wallet, commonly referred to as "bitcoin wallet besitzer herausfinden."

  Firstly, it is essential to understand that Bitcoin is designed to be a decentralized and anonymous currency. This means that the identity of the wallet owner remains private, and it is nearly impossible to trace the wallet owner directly. However, there are several methods and tools that can help you in identifying the owner of a Bitcoin wallet.

  1. Public Key Analysis

  The first step in identifying the owner of a Bitcoin wallet is to analyze the public key. A public key is a unique identifier associated with a Bitcoin wallet, and it is used to receive Bitcoin transactions. By analyzing the public key, you can gather information about the wallet's transaction history, such as the amount of Bitcoin sent and received, as well as the addresses of other wallets involved in the transactions.

  To perform this analysis, you can use blockchain explorer websites such as Blockchain.com or Blockchair. These websites allow you to search for a specific public key and view the associated transaction history. By examining the transaction history, you may be able to identify patterns or connections that could lead you to the wallet owner.

  2. Social Media and Online Profiles

  Another method to find out the owner of a Bitcoin wallet is to search for the wallet address on social media platforms and online profiles. Many individuals use their Bitcoin wallet addresses to receive donations or payments for their services. By searching for the wallet address on platforms like Twitter, Facebook, or LinkedIn, you may find the owner's profile or public statements that link the wallet to a specific individual.

  4. Collaboration with Law Enforcement Agencies

  If you are trying to identify the owner of a Bitcoin wallet for legal reasons, you may need to collaborate with law enforcement agencies. Law enforcement agencies have access to advanced tools and resources that can help trace the wallet owner. However, this process is usually lengthy and requires a valid legal reason for the investigation.
